Subject: DR drill — Hollowpine metrics sidecar

Hi, and welcome aboard. Next Thursday we rehearse full recovery of the metrics-aggregation sidecar that ships with every Hollowpine service pod. You'll rebuild the sidecar config from the sealed backup, replay one hour of buffered samples, and verify aggregates match the primary. Take notes on anything unclear; the runbook is young. To decrypt the sealed backup during the drill, use the recovery passphrase below.

strongbox words: zorath-praath

Handing off the Slatemap tile cache to Priya before the sync. Current state: L2 cache hit rate ~82%, eviction storms on zoom levels 14–16 still unresolved. Workaround in place: pinned hot tiles for the Brindleport region. Don't touch the TTL config until the invalidation fix lands — it masks a race in the render queue. Remaining tasks, benchmarks, and the eviction-storm investigation notes are all collected on the internal page below.

runbook for tahag-fajep: https://confluence.lumicsys.internal/pages/display/browse/display

## Building Access — Spares Room (Hullbrook Annex)

Contractors: the spare hardware room is down the east corridor on the ground floor, third door on the left. Sign in at the front desk first and grab a visitor lanyard. Anything you take out, jot it in the blue logbook — yes, even the little stuff. The door self-locks, so don't wedge it. To get in, punch in the code below.

staff pass of hagug-taguf = bdg-HJ-9